These Ginger Crinkles are soft and chewy with a perfect blend of warm spices. They are delightful to enjoy with a cup of tea or as an afternoon treat. The crinkled appearance makes them look as good as they taste!
Ingredients: 2 cups all-purpose flour. 2 teaspoons ground ginger. 1 teaspoon baking soda. 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on. 1/4 teaspoon ground cloves. 1/4 teaspoon salt. 3/4 cup unsalted butter, softened. 1 cup granulated sugar. 1 large egg. 1/4 cup molasses. 1/3 cup granulated sugar for rolling.
Instructions: Warm your oven up to 350F 175C and put parchment paper on a baking sheet. Put the flour, ginger, baking soda, cinnamon, cloves, and salt in a medium-sized bowl and mix them together with a whisk. When the butter is soft, add 1 cup of granulated sugar and cream them together in a large bowl until they are light and fluffy. Add the egg and molasses and beat until well mixed. Slowly add the dry ingredients to the wet ones, mixing only until everything is well combined. Put the dough in the fridge for about 30 minutes to make it easier to work with. Take dough balls about the size of a tablespoon and roll them into balls. Cover the dough balls with the last 1/3 cup of granulated sugar by rolling them in it. Spread the dough balls out on the baking sheet that has been prepared, leaving about 2 inches of space between each one. The cookies should be baked in a hot oven for 10 to 12 minutes, or until they are set and have a few cracks on top. Take the baking sheet out of the oven and let the cookies cool for 5 minutes on it. Then move them to a wire rack to finish cooling. Have fun with these tasty Ginger Crinkles!
Prep Time: 20 minutes
Cook Time: 10 minutes
